BWF World Tour rankings: Indian star HS Prannoy becomes World no. 1 player

New Delhi: India ace shuttler HS Prannoy has attained no. 1 position in the BWF World Tour ranking after the brilliant performance in this year.

It makes you feel better – HS Prannoy

Being No.1 on the BWF Tour in September itself makes you feel better for sure,” said HS Prannoy after the latest ranking.

“Yes, this is not the World No.1 ranking for sure. A lot of things are bound to change on that front soon once the 2019 rankings which were frozen are opened up,” the 30-year-old Prannoy  in conversation with media organisation The Hindu.

“The next couple of months are equally important as these things might go up and down. I am determined to be as consistent as possible. The fact that I have been reaching quarterfinals consistently in most of the events does show that I am really playing well. It is only a question of time before I keep knocking on the door, open it and win a final too.”

“Yes, winning the Thomas Cup early this year is the defining moment not just for me but for Indian badminton itself. That victory gave so much confidence to every one of my teammates too,” he added.
